
AUSTIN COMPUTER SYSTEMS

PREDATOR

Processor       80386DX/80486SX/80487SX/80486DX/80486DX2
Processor Speed 20/25/33/40/50(internal)/50/66(internal)MHz
Chip Set        Symphony
Max. Onboard    64MB
DRAM
Cache           64/128/256KB
BIOS            AMI
Dimensions      330mm x 218mm
I/O Options     Floppy drive interface, IDE interface, parallel port,
                serial ports (2)
NPU Options     80387

                                CONNECTIONS

  Purpose                Location      Purpose                Location

  Serial port 2             J2         Turbo switch        J24 pins 1 & 2

  Serial port 1             J3         Turbo LED           J24 pins 3 & 4

  Mouse port                J5         Speaker                  J25

  Parallel port            J14         Reset switch             J26

  Floppy interface         J21         IDE interface LED        J27

  IDE interface            J22         CPU speed LED            J28

  Power LED &              J23
  keylock

                        USER CONFIGURABLE SETTINGS

                 Function                     Jumper         Position

     IRQ12 select mouse port                  JP1           pins 1 & 2
                                                              closed

      IRQ12 disabled                           JP1           pins 2 & 3
                                                              closed

      IRQ5 select serial port 1                JP2           pins 1 & 2
                                                              closed

      IRQ5 select serial port 2                JP2           pins 2 & 3
                                                              closed

     IRQ5 disabled                            JP2           pins 3 & 4
                                                              closed

     Flash BIOS write enabled                 JP3           pins 1 & 2
                                                              closed

      Flash BIOS write disabled                JP3           pins 2 & 3
                                                              closed

     BIOS select standard address             JP4           pins 2 & 3
                                                              closed

      BIOS select Flash address                JP4           pins 1 & 2
                                                              closed

     IRQ4 select serial port 1                JP5           pins 1 & 2
                                                              closed

      IRQ4 select serial port 2                JP5           pins 2 & 3
                                                              closed

      IRQ4 disabled                            JP5           pins 3 & 4
                                                              closed

      IRQ3 select serial port 1                JP6           pins 1 & 2
                                                              closed

     IRQ3 select serial port 2                JP6           pins 2 & 3
                                                              closed

      IRQ3 disabled                            JP6           pins 3 & 4
                                                              closed

      IRQ9 select serial port 1                JP7           pins 1 & 2
                                                              closed

      IRQ9 select serial port 2                JP7           pins 2 & 3
                                                              closed

     IRQ9 disabled                            JP7           pins 3 & 4
                                                              closed

     Parallel port IRQ select IRQ7            JP8           pins 1 & 2
                                                              closed

      Parallel port IRQ select IRQ5            JP8           pins 2 & 3
                                                              closed

      Parallel port IRQ select no              JP8           pins 3 & 4
      interrupt                                               closed

     Monitor type select color                JP14          pins 1 & 2
                                                              closed

      Monitor type select monochrome           JP14          pins 2 & 3
                                                              closed

     Real time clock select normal            JP17          pins 1 & 2
      operation                                               closed

      Real time clock reset                    JP17          pins 2 & 3
                                                              closed

     NPU mode select synchronous with         JP22          pins 1 & 2
      CPU                                                     closed

      NPU mode select asynchronous with        JP22          pins 2 & 3
      CPU                                                     closed

     Factory configured - do not alter        JP28          pins 2 & 3
                                                              closed

     Expansion bus enabled                    JP33          pins 1 & 2
                                                              closed

      Expansion bus disabled                   JP33          pins 2 & 3
                                                              closed
